Efezino Majiri Akpo (born 22 March 1992), known professionally as Efezino, is a Nigerian singer, songwriter, and performer. Her music blends Afropop, Folk and soul, with lyrics that explore themes such as love, self-discovery, and African culture. She gained prominence through her participation in talent competitions, collaborations with notable African artists and her debut single, Amere.

== Early life and education == Efezino was born in Delta State, Nigeria, into a family with a strong musical background. She grew up in Warri, where her passion for music began at the age of 8, singing in her church choir. Over time, she drew inspiration from diverse musical genres, including jazz, pop, folk, and soul.
